The BT main one is the only one ISP's will accept as "definitive" when complaining about speed issues
The BT beta one always seems to give higher results
All speed tests will give differing results depending on a whole host of factors. One being how loaded they are by other requests for a speed test and another being how close the server being used is to your house and by what routing round the UK at that point of the test does the ADSL signal take to your house and how close you are to an 'ADSL node'
That said, I've never (yet) found a website apart from the speedtest ones and the various MS software update sites/servers that can actually supply data at the full 12Mbps recorded by the various speed test sites on my line.0 -
